Who Can Apply?‍ Eligibility and Flexibility Explained

Nigerian⁣ applicants come from diverse academic backgrounds:

  • WAEC, NECO, HND, BSc holders: A good Nigerian BSc ⁤is typically required for Masters. Some courses accept HND holders with ample work experience or ‌a top-up degree.
  • Low CGPA: Some flexibility exists if you can demonstrate ‌strong work experience, a professional ‌qualification, or a compelling statement ‌of⁢ purpose (SOP).‌
  • Mature students: Over 30? Universities increasingly welcome mature students who bring real-world experience.
  • Common pitfalls: Neglecting to check specific course eligibility, or⁣ assuming Nigerian qualifications are directly equivalent without verification.

Scholarships vs Grants vs Bursaries vs Financial ⁢Aid: What’s ⁣What?

Understanding funding options is crucial.

  • Scholarships: Competitive, often merit-based and/or need-based, covering tuition⁤ fees‌ partially ⁢or fully. ⁢
  • Grants: Usually smaller amounts,sometimes for research or specific fields.
  • Bursaries: mean-tested awards for students with financial hardship. ‌
  • Financial aid: Could include loans or work-study options.

Commonwealth Scholarships and multilateral Programs

Nigerian students can benefit hugely from Commonwealth Scholarships, financed by the UK government.

  • What it means: These scholarships cover full tuition, living ‍costs, and travel while promoting students from ‌developing countries.
  • Why applications fail: Missing strict deadlines, incomplete documentation, or lack​ of clear research proposals.
  • Successful applicants: Begin at least nine months before the course ⁢start, prepare a focused research plan aligned ⁣with your field, and ‌get​ strong academic references. ‌

Understanding Application Timelines and Preparation Windows

Timing is everything.

  • Typical timetable:
  • Research programs and fund by 9-12⁣ months before start date.‍
  • Apply for scholarships 8-10 ⁤months ahead.
  • Submit ⁣university applications at least 6-8 months prior.
  • Why students fail: ⁢Last-minute rush leads to missed ‌deadlines and incomplete⁤ applications.
  • How‍ successful applicants manage: they create⁣ a personalized timetable with reminders ‍and⁢ early document preparation.

Document Preparation deep Dive

Preparing documents is the foundation.

  • Transcripts: Get official, stamped copies‍ translated if needed. ⁣
  • SOP (Statement of purpose): Focus on why Hull, why‌ your course, and ⁣what future you envision.
  • References: Choose academicians or employers who ⁣can provide detailed,positive assessments. ‌
  • Common errors: Last-minute document scans, mismatched⁢ data, or unclear SOPs.
  • Winning strategy: Prepare documents at least 3 months before application, get professional proofreading if possible.

Fees, Proof of Funds, and Cost⁢ Planning ​Framework

Tuition fees at Hull vary by course, generally between £13,000 – £18,000 for international Masters students.

  • Additional costs: Living ​expenses, health surcharge, visa fees, travel, and accommodation.
  • Proof of ⁤funds: UKVI requires ⁣evidence of​ finances for ​visa approval—usually showing at least £1,334 per month for living costs, plus tuition fees.
  • Why students fail: Underestimating or failing⁤ to provide credible‍ proof; last-minute document submission.
  • Successful transparency: budget using official UK sites,have bank statements ready,and official sponsorship letters if applicable.‌

Study-Related Relocation: Visa, Travel, accommodation, Arrival

Successfully relocating requires careful planning:

  • Visa application: Apply at⁣ least‌ 3⁤ months prior via the official UKVI portal UK Student Visa Application.
  • travel ‍bookings: Use university term dates as guides; plan‌ arrival 1-2 weeks in advance.
  • Accommodation: University-managed halls are ⁤safer and close to campus; apply early through Hull’s official Accommodation ‍Services.
  • Arrival support: Attend ⁣orientation, register with the university and local authorities, open a​ bank account.
  • Common failures: Delayed visa‌ applications or unconfirmed housing leading to‌ stress on arrival.⁢

Beware of Scams, Fake Agents, and ⁣Red Flags

Unfortunately, study abroad scams abound.

  • Common scams: Fake scholarship offers requiring upfront fees; fraudsters​ promising guaranteed admission. ‍
  • Red flags: ‌ Requests for money before application submission; unsolicited calls or emails claiming to ‌be university officials.
  • Verified help: Only trust official sources like the University of Hull or British Council.
  • official agent list: No list is perfect, but always verify with british Council nigeria Education ‍Partners.
  • What agents ‍can help with: Application guidance and document review, NOT guarantee admissions or visa approvals.
